Ok so its looking like the Radeon 6850 is the one to go for. The next question is; is there any major difference between the various manufacturers? Or is the cheapest one linked above perfectly fine.
Price and warranty matter most, if you don't over clock then you may be interested in paying a little more for the factory overclocked ones, but the gain is minimal usually. I usually buy the cheapest ones, saphire and powercolor I seem to always get due to that and I've never had a problem.
